What to check before for buildings near transit in Cypress Hills

  • Use near-transit as a starting point, not a substitute for checking actual door-to-door routes and typical travel times at your hours.
  • Shortlist buildings that have available apartments now, then verify lease terms, rent due dates, and whether any fees are billed monthly vs. one-time.
  • Look at documentation and move-in requirements (ID, income/credit docs, guarantor rules, and any application process) to avoid delays.
  • Check whether the building has any transit-adjacent tradeoffs you care about, like noise, package handling, or pedestrian access during late-night hours.
  • After you narrow to a few options, contact the building about current availability and any upcoming construction or service changes that could affect commute expectations.
